WARNING
!
Always turn off all battery switches and remove the keys from
the ignition switches before performing any maintenance work.
Failure to do so may cause accidental starting of the engines
and result in death or serious injury.
WARNING
!
Always use approved marine replacement parts that are
ignition protected. Using non-marine replacement parts may
cause fire and explosion that could result in death or serious
injury.

Automatic Fire Extinguisher
If installed the automatic re extinguisher
system should be checked for tightness at
the engine compartment monthly. At that
time the unit itself should be weighed to
ensure it is full.
If the green dash indicator light is not on
when the key is in the ignition position there is a system malfunction
that must be investigated immediately. Cylinders must be removed and
weighed periodically in accordance with manufacturer’s schedule. Refer
to the operator’s manual in the owner’s packet.
